Toffifee (also marketed as Toffifay in the United States) is a caramel-based chocolate confection consisting of a caramel cup with nougat cream, a whole hazelnut and a chocolate drop on top. (en.wikipedia.org)

The brand was launched in West Germany in 1973 and is a product of the German confectioner August Storck KG; Toffifee is sold in dozens of markets worldwide. (en.wikipedia.org)

August Storck KG is a German, family-owned company headquartered in Germany and operates multiple production facilities (including major sites in Germany and additional plants elsewhere), so Toffifee production is primarily German but can be produced in other Storck factories depending on market and packaging.
